Every year The Times and Chicken House Books run their Children’s Fiction Competition, for unpublished and un-agented writers of fiction for readers aged 7 to 18. WebDec 2, 2016 · The competition is for unagented and unpublished writers who have completed a novel for children/young adults between 7 and 18.
